Chen Gexin (Chinese: 陳歌辛; pinyin: Chén Gēxīn; Wade–Giles: Ch'en Ko-hsin; September 19, 1914 – January 25, 1961) was a Chinese popular music songwriter. He also used the pen names Lín Méi (林枚) and Qìng Yú (慶餘). Chen Gexin was beaten to death in his sleep during the Anti-Rightist Campaign. == Biography == Chen was born on September 19, 1914, to a low social status family but a wealthy maternal Indian grandfather.
